Is Anna Sorokin rich?

Anna Sorokin posed as a German heiress by the name Anna Delvy between 2015 and 2017 in Manhattan, New York. Claiming to possess a family fortune of $67 million, she defrauded socialites, financial institutions and hotels in the city for a total of $275,000.

Is Anna Sorokin real?

Anna Sorokin (Russian: Анна Сорокина; born January 23, 1991) is a Russian-born German con artist and fraudster. Between 2013 and 2017, Sorokin pretended to be a wealthy German heiress under the name Anna Delvey.

Is Inventing Anna in jail?

Let's cut right to the chase: No, Anna Sorokin is not still in prison. At least, not the same prison she was in when she was first sentenced back in 2019. Sorokin was released from there on parole in February 2021, after serving three years in her four-to-12-year sentence.

How much did Anna Delvey get paid from Netflix?

She was first arrested in 2017, before sitting trial in 2019, when she was found guilty of defrauding hotels, restaurants, banks, and more out of more than $200,000. And now, she's been paid $320,000 by Netflix for the rights to tell her story in the form of the Shonda Rhimes-produced limited series Inventing Anna.
